To determine the correct answer, let's analyze the given options in the context of the paragraph provided.

Repetition refers to the use of the same word, phrase, or structure multiple times, while parallelism involves the use of similar grammatical structures in a sentence or paragraph.

In paragraph 3, the author describes various sculptures made by Ramirez, which include a variety of objects such as a mother dolphin, her baby, two sheep, Don Quixote on his horse, a space alien emerging from a flying saucer, and an abstract baseball player.

The author uses repetition by listing each of these objects one after the other, giving equal attention to each one. This repetition emphasizes the variety and range of Ramirez's work.

Additionally, the author uses parallelism in structuring the sentence. Each object is described in a similar format: "There's a [object] [action or description], all sculpted from sheet metal that Ramirez salvaged from auto junkyards."

Considering all this, it becomes clear that option A, "emphasize the variety of Ramirez's work," is the correct answer. The repetition and parallelism used in the description of the sculptures serve to highlight the diverse range of creations made by Ramirez.
